フォームで別のフォームを呼び出して表示する方法
C#でGUIアプリケーションを開発しています。
たまにドハマリすることがあるので備忘録をかねて記事を書きます。
【開発環境】C#(VisualStudio)、MySQL(WorkBench)
別のフォームを呼び出して表示する
Show()で表示させて、呼び出し元(this)は、Hideで消そう!
var window = new [表示したいフォームのフォーム名]();
window.Show();
this.Hide();
また、呼び出す前に表示する位置やフォームの大きさ(サイズ)を指定することもできる。
// ウィンドウ生成
var window = new [表示したいフォームのフォーム名]();
window.Left = 100;
window.Top = 200;
window.Size = new Size(954, 500);
window.Show();
this.Hide();
まとめ
- Show、Hideを使おう!
- 表示する位置やサイズも指定することができる!
こちらの記事もどうぞ!
データベース(MySQL)のテキスト文字列が文字化けするとき
C#でGUIアプリケーションを開発しています。
たまにドハマリすること...
以上、「【C#開発関連】フォームで別のフォームを呼び出して表示する方法」でした。